ALBERGUE HOSTEL VILLARES DE ÓRBIGO

Albergue Villares de Órbigo is one of the most beautiful albergues along the Camino Francés for pilgrims walking to Santiago de Compostella and is situated in a small village in the valley of the river Órbigo, 276 kilometers from Santiago de Compostela. The town is located between León (35km) and Astorga (16km) and 2km after Hospital de Orbigo.

Villares de Órbigo currently has about 615 inhabitants and includes a church dedicated to Santiago as well as a small health clinic open on Monday, Wednesday and Friday, a grocery shop, a pharmacy and two bars and terraces.

Albergue hostel Villares de Órbigo was inaugurated in 2010 by a young Spanish couple, Pablo and Belén who tastefully renovated the 100 year old farmhouse which is constructed around an inviting patio. Since 2021 the albergue is owned by Martin and Merel from the Netherlands who walked several caminos and know exactly what a pilgrim needs after a day of walking.

The patio with bar and terrace invites you for all kind of social activities, meeting your fellow pilgrims, a nice drink (we serve excellent and affordable local wines). The lounge garden is available to relax after your camino.

We serve a communal dinner and breakfast.  We have in total 24 beds divided over 4 private rooms and 2 shared rooms with 6 or 9 beds.

Albergue hostel Villares de Órbigo is open from April 1 st. to September 30 th. from 12:00 to 22:30.
